History of art aims to arrive at a historical understanding of the origins, meaning and purpose of art and artefacts from a wide range of world cultures, asking about the circumstances of their making, their makers, the media used, the functions of the images and objects, their critical reception and not least their subsequent history.

The bibliography of the history of art indexes and abstracts art related books, conference proceedings and dissertations, exhibition and dealers catalogs, and journal articles from more than 2,500 periodicals. An authoritative history of art history from its medieval origins to its modern predicaments in this wideranging and authoritative book, the first of its kind in english, christopher wood tracks the evolution of the historical study of art from the late middle ages through the rise of the modern scholarly discipline of art history.
